Job responsibilities

The catering service is provided as part of the wider Estates & Facilities Directorate. The Retail Assistant works as part of a multi‑disciplinary team, delivering a high‑standard of catering. Staff must be flexible, adaptable and work to support a clean and safe food service.

KEY RESULT AREAS

Responsible for providing a high‑quality food service in line with local operational procedures and work schedules. Communicate information relating to food service to customers both verbally and by telephone. Notify management on any discrepancies from receipt and distribution of catering supplies. Demonstrate duties to new starters. Organise own day‑to‑day work tasks or activities.

Report faults and failures of electrical equipment, manage pulling light furniture for general cleaning, use COSHH controls, report accidents and ensure safe disposal of waste per NHS policy. Maintain adequate stocks of food provisions and consumables, manage temperature records and complete cleaning schedules accurately.

Ensure safe cash handling, dismantle and reassemble equipment, perform manual washing of catering utensils, maintain environmental cleaning, serve food with good portion control, prepare basic foods, organise function delivery across the hospital site, maintain high hygiene standards and HACCP guidelines.

Provide relief cover for break times, annual leave and sickness. Work with Department in Performance and Development Reviews, maintain confidentiality and comply with NHS policies and procedures. Demonstrate courteous behaviour, log shift timings and handle any additional duties as requested.
